	This replaces the pthread rwlock with a new implementation that uses a more scalable algorithm (primarily through not using a critical section anymore to make state changes). The fast path for rdlock acquisition and release is now basically a single atomic read-modify write or CAS and a few branches. | /* See pthread_rwlock_common.c for an overview.  */
 | |
| int
 | |
| __pthread_rwlock_trywrlock (pthread_rwlock_t *rwlock)
 | |
| {
 | |
|   /* When in a trywrlock, we can acquire the write lock if it is in states
 | |
|      #1 (idle and read phase) and #5 (idle and write phase), and also in #6
 | |
|      (readers waiting, write phase) if we prefer writers.
 | |
|      If we observe any other state, we are allowed to fail and do not need to
 | |
|      "synchronize memory" as specified by POSIX (hence relaxed MO is
 | |
|      sufficient for the first load and the CAS failure path).
 | |
|      We face a similar issue as in tryrdlock in that we need to both avoid
 | |
|      live-locks / starvation and must not fail spuriously (see there for
 | |
|      further comments) -- and thus must loop until we get a definitive
 | |
|      observation or state change.  */
 | |
|   unsigned int r = atomic_load_relaxed (&rwlock->__data.__readers);
 | |
|   bool prefer_writer =
 | |
|       (rwlock->__data.__flags != PTHREAD_RWLOCK_PREFER_READER_NP);
 | |
|   while (((r & PTHREAD_RWLOCK_WRLOCKED) == 0)
 | |
|       && (((r >> PTHREAD_RWLOCK_READER_SHIFT) == 0)
 | |
| 	  || (prefer_writer && ((r & PTHREAD_RWLOCK_WRPHASE) != 0))))
 | |
|     {
 | |
|       /* Try to transition to states #7 or #8 (i.e., acquire the lock).  */
 | |
|       if (atomic_compare_exchange_weak_acquire (
 | |
| 	  &rwlock->__data.__readers, &r,
 | |
| 	  r | PTHREAD_RWLOCK_WRPHASE | PTHREAD_RWLOCK_WRLOCKED))
 | |
| 	{
 | |
| 	  atomic_store_relaxed (&rwlock->__data.__writers_futex, 1);
 | |
| 	  atomic_store_relaxed (&rwlock->__data.__wrphase_futex, 1);
 | |
| 	  atomic_store_relaxed (&rwlock->__data.__cur_writer,
 | |
| 	      THREAD_GETMEM (THREAD_SELF, tid));
 | |
| 	  return 0;
 | |
| 	}
 | |
|       /* TODO Back-off.  */
 | |
|       /* See above.  */
 | |
|     }
 | |
|   return EBUSY;
 | |
| }
 | |
| 
 | |
| strong_alias (__pthread_rwlock_trywrlock, pthread_rwlock_trywrlock)
